Dolphin Entertainment,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ates as an independent entertainment marketing and premium content development company in the United States. Dolphin Entertainment, Inc. is headquartered in Coral Gables, Florida. Dolphin Entertainment operates under Advertising Agencies classification in the United States and is traded on NASDAQ Exchange. The company has 22.22 M outstanding shares of which 42.74 K shares are currently shorted by private and institutional investors with about 1.55 trading days to cover. More on Dolphin Entertainment

Liquidity
Dolphin Entertainment currently holds 23.39 M in liabilities with Debt to Equity (D/E) ratio of 0.39, which is about average as compared to similar companies. Dolphin Entertainment has a current ratio of 1.22, suggesting that it is not liquid enough and may have problems paying out its financial obligations when due. Dolphin Entertainment (DLPN) is traded on NASDAQ Exchange in USA. It is located in 150 Alhambra Circle, Coral Gables, FL, United States, 33134 and employs 245 people. Dolphin Entertainment is listed under Movies & Entertainment category by Fama And French industry classification. The company currently falls under 'Micro-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 14.69 M. Dolphin Entertainment conducts business under Entertainment sector and is part of Communication Services industry. The entity has 22.22 M outstanding shares of which 42.74 K shares are currently shorted by private and institutional investors with about 1.55 trading days to cover. Dolphin Entertainment currently holds about 7.19 M in cash with (4.62 M) of positive cash flow from operations.
